Output 564e6ec68d04bb28db91ef59f79b5809a7fb9e01e02f85078362dcb3e19067d7:0

value
6621797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6a9e4358e3916645d95edafc75ed7f70017895c OP_EQUAL
address
3QBFfzrpDHqnXbrHKsot5maUxUPiJ1WEA6
transaction
564e6ec68d04bb28db91ef59f79b5809a7fb9e01e02f85078362dcb3e19067d7
spent
true